Charles Leclerc wins F1 British Grand Prix behind safety car
Charles Leclerc secured his first victory of the 2026 F1 season at the British Grand Prix held at Silverstone. The race concluded under a safety car following late confusion. Leclerc's win marked Ferrari's 250th Grand Prix victory. George Russell finished second, with Lewis Hamilton in the other Ferrari taking third. Championship leader Kimi Antonelli, who started on pole, experienced a difficult race after reporting a problem and incurring a penalty, ultimately finishing 16th. Despite this setback, Antonelli maintains his lead in the championship standings.
